Following on from his popular session at this year's Trauma on the Border conference, Todd Wehr Director, Staff Support, Priority One at Queensland Ambulance Service, is back to answer your questions on this important subject.

We encourage you to watch Todd's Trauma on the Border session prior to attending this live webinar. The previous session covers anxiety in paramedics and offers strategies to manage it. This upcoming session will give members the opportunity to ask Todd questions and get expert advice on how to manage stress during critical incidents.

Todd's Trauma on the Border session can be found here: Anxiety: Can there be a problem with being too good a Paramedic?


Presented by Todd Wehr

Director of the Queensland Ambulance Staff Support Services, known as “Priority One”. He has spent 25 years working within first responder agencies, and 20 years as a Paramedic.
